I have a white and green unit. I have used them as "candles" next to our hot tub. It is nice to have a dim light just glowing, also they are waterproof. I have also set them on the top of a door frame to light up a room at night, not that it is bright, but it is enough to see around the room and not bump in to things.

We have two, a blue and a green.

We let the kids play with them in the pool and they make a nice night light when in a hotel room.
Being on the east coast, I like having them around for hurricane season.
 
Just got a white 360 extreme krill to use as a nightlight for my 2 yr old. It does the job very well!

Can't use a plug in nightlight as he tends to climb out of bed and may play with the electrics. So a battery operated krill is perfect. He tends to break things fairly easy too, so it being so robust is perfect!
